Aberdeen's War games providing lots of thrills and reborn hitman will fancy chances against Hibees
-
ABERDEEN'S SOS to Neil Warnock promised to provide plenty of excitement for Scottish football and the old soldier certainly hasn't disappointed so far.
Wednesday's bonkers 3-3 draw with Motherwell was one of the games of the season and Warnock provided a quote that's unlikely to be beaten when he compared our budget VAR system with the Horizon software that caused chaos at the Post Office.
It didn't take Warnock as long as Royal Mail to spot something was seriously wrong with his malfunctioning three-man defence in midweek as he subbed two players after watching the Dons fall 3-0 behind inside 26 minutes.
Duk was one of the players he threw on and the maverick forward delivered quicker than a postie on steroids as he scored inside a minute to spark a remarkable comeback.
The former Benfica kid ended up with two goals and that should be enough to earn him a start today when Hibs come calling.
